Dublin, March 09, 2026 (GLOBE NEWSWIRE) — The “Global Nitromethane Market Report by Purity, Application, Countries and Company Analysis 2025-2033” has been added to ResearchAndMarkets.com’s offering.

The Nitromethane Market is expected to reach US$ 375.2 million by 2033 from US$ 244.11 million in 2025, with a CAGR of 5.52% from 2025 to 2033

The market for nitromethane is fueled by its expanding use in chemical intermediates, industrial solvents, and high-performance fuels, as well as by the agrochemical, pharmaceutical, and explosives industries’ growing need for high-purity, effective compounds for specific manufacturing uses.

The growing industrial and automotive applications of nitromethane are the main drivers of the market. Because of its exceptional combustion qualities, its use as a fuel additive in racing and high-performance engines keeps expanding. Furthermore, nitromethane is frequently utilized in chemical, pharmaceutical, and agricultural manufacturing processes as a solvent and intermediate.

Market demand is further increased by industrialization and growing energy requirements in developing nations. Nitromethane’s efficiency and versatility make it a desirable option in many industries as producers look for high-purity compounds for cleaner fuels and sophisticated formulations, maintaining stable global market growth.

Growth Drivers for the Nitromethane Market

Expansion in Performance Fuel and Motorsport Applications

Nitromethane’s unique chemical structure allows it to release high energy upon combustion, making it ideal for racing and high-performance engines. Its oxygen-rich nature enables engines to burn more fuel efficiently, delivering superior power output. The motorsport industry’s global expansion and rising popularity of drag racing, model aircraft, and automotive sports are boosting demand for high-purity nitromethane

In addition, advancements in engine design, tuning technologies, and fuel optimization have created opportunities for improved formulations of nitromethane-based fuels. As racing associations and automotive performance manufacturers continue to invest in efficiency and innovation, nitromethane remains a crucial component of the premium fuel market.

Technological Advancements and Industrial Applications

Nitromethane’s versatility as a solvent and chemical intermediate drives its industrial demand. It is essential in the manufacture of pharmaceuticals, pesticides, and coatings, where its strong polarity supports complex chemical reactions. It also serves as an effective cleaning and degreasing agent in electronics and specialty chemical production.

The growing need for advanced materials, along with global expansion in pharmaceuticals and fine chemicals, reinforces its importance. Technological advancements have enabled the production of higher-purity nitromethane grades, improving efficiency and safety in industrial operations. These innovations, coupled with rising chemical output and modernization across industrial sectors, are key contributors to sustained market growth.

Rising Energy Demand and Infrastructure Expansion

Rapid industrialization, urbanization, and the growing need for energy are driving global demand for nitromethane. Its application as both a high-performance fuel component and an industrial solvent links it directly to the energy and manufacturing sectors. Expanding oil, gas, and chemical infrastructure – particularly in developing economies – has increased the requirement for intermediate chemicals like nitromethane used in explosives, coatings, and specialty fuels.

Additionally, the transition toward cleaner and more efficient fuels is fostering innovation in energy formulations, where nitromethane’s oxygen-rich composition plays a significant role. These factors collectively support consistent market growth and diversification across global industries.

Challenges in the Nitromethane Market

Safety and Environmental Concerns

Nitromethane poses significant safety and regulatory challenges due to its high flammability and potential explosiveness. Its handling, storage, and transportation require strict adherence to safety standards and specialized containment systems. Regulatory frameworks across industries impose stringent controls that increase operational and compliance costs for manufacturers.

Moreover, environmental considerations related to emissions and chemical waste management can limit production expansion. These factors often restrict small and medium-sized enterprises from entering the market. Consequently, maintaining safety compliance while ensuring cost efficiency remains a major challenge for producers and users of nitromethane.

Raw Material Price Fluctuations and Substitute Availability

The nitromethane market is vulnerable to fluctuations in raw material and energy costs, which can affect production efficiency and pricing stability. Manufacturing processes require consistent access to feedstocks such as nitric acid and methanol, both of which are sensitive to global supply and demand changes.

Additionally, alternative solvents and intermediates can sometimes serve as more affordable or safer substitutes, leading to competitive pressure. Price instability and substitution risks reduce profit margins and may discourage large-scale adoption in cost-sensitive industries. These challenges underline the importance of supply chain resilience and technological optimization in maintaining market growth.
